エクセルで「数字」「順番」「並び替え」を行いたいとき、昇順・降順のソート操作だけでなく、複数条件や文字列混在時のトラブル、関数を使った自動並び替えなどを押さえておくと作業が格段に楽になります。この記事では、数字データを理想の順番に並べるための手順を最新機能を含めて丁寧に解説します。初心者でも安心して操作できるよう、ステップ別に理解できる内容です。
目次
エクセル 数字 順番 並び替え の基本操作とは
まずは「エクセル 数字 順番 並び替え」における基本操作を理解することが大切です。数字データを昇順(小さい順)や降順(大きい順)に並べ替える操作は、日常業務で頻繁に行われます。適切に操作することでデータの見やすさが向上し、集計・分析が効率化します。
基本操作には次のような要素が含まれます:データタブの「並べ替えとフィルター」を使う方法、昇順・降順ボタン、右クリックメニューからの操作などです。どのバージョンのエクセルでも共通の操作が多く、最新のエクセル機能にも対応しています。
昇順・降順ソートの使い方
昇順は小さい数値から大きい数値へ並べ替える操作で、降順はその逆です。対象の列を選んで「データ」タブの昇順・降順アイコンをクリックするだけで実行できます。見出し行がある表なら見出しを含めておくと操作ミスを防げます。
また、右クリックメニューから「並べ替え」→「AからZ/ZからA」を選択することでも同じ昇順・降順ソートができ、操作の速さが求められる場面で有効です。
単一列で並び替える手順
単一列だけ並べ替えたいときは、その列のどこかのセルを選んで昇順または降順を実行すると、エクセルが自動的にデータの範囲を認識してソートします。ただし、他の列に関連するデータがある場合は表全体を範囲選択するか、ソートダイアログで表全体を指定する必要があります。
列だけを選択してソートすると、対応する他列のデータがずれてしまうことがあります。表データを扱うときは行ごとの整合性を保つ操作を行うことが重要です。
見出し行の扱いとテーブル機能の活用
データに見出し行がある場合、「先頭行をデータの見出しとして使用する」にチェックを入れることで見出し行が固定され、並び替えの対象とならないようにできます。これにより行頭に見出しがある表での誤操作を防げます。
テーブルとして書式設定すると、見出し行にフィルターボタンが付き、各列のソート操作が簡単になります。テーブル全体がひとつのまとまりで扱われるため、追加した行も含めてソートでき、整ったデータ管理につながります。
数字データが期待通り並ばないときの対処法
数字を並び替えても期待したとおりの順にならないことがあります。これはセルが文字列として扱われていたり、空白や記号が混じっていたりするためです。こうしたケースの原因とその修正方法を理解しておくことが、スムーズな並び替えには不可欠です。
ここでは、文字列形式の数字、空白セル・記号入りセルの影響、インポート後のデータ整形など、具体的なトラブルとその対策を最新のエクセル機能も交えて解説します。
数字が文字列として保存されている場合の確認と修正
セルの左上に小さな緑の三角が出ているとき、数値ではなく文字列として扱われている可能性があります。この状態では「100」「50」「5」などが文字列順になってしまうため、見た目と順序が一致しないことがあります。
修正方法としては、エラーインジケーターから「数値に変換」を選ぶ、または別列で数値形式に変換する関数を使う方法があります。見た目だけで判断せず、セルの書式からデータ型を確認することが重要です。
空白セルや記号が混ざる場合の挙動と対策
空白セルやハイフン・N/Aなどの記号が混ざると、ソート結果が直感と異なることがあります。昇順ソートでは空白が最初または最後にまとまる傾向があり、文字列として扱われる記号入りのセルが別扱いになります。
対策としては、フィルター機能で空白や記号を一時的に除外してからソートする、空白をゼロや適切な値で埋める、またはIF関数などでクリーンな列を用意する方法があります。
外部データ取込後のデータ整形の重要性
CSVデータや他システムから取り込んだものは、数値に見えても文字列だったり、不必要な空白が含まれていたりすることが多いです。このまま並び替えると意図しない順序になりやすくなります。
先にTRIM関数などで不要な空白を削除したり、CLEAN関数で制御文字を取り除いたり、区切り位置機能を使って形式を整えたりすることが大切です。元のデータを残しながらクリーンな列を準備してから並び替えると安心です。
複数条件や応用テクニックで並び替えを自在にする
「エクセル 数字 順番 並び替え」の操作を一歩進めたい方のために、複数条件でのソートや関数を使った自動並び替えの方法を解説します。実務でありがちなパターンをカバーする内容です。
関数SORTやSORTBY、ユーザー設定リストを使った任意の順序、複数キーソートの活用など、表分析やマクロなしの自動化に役立つテクニックを丁寧に紹介します。
複数キーで優先順位を設定するソート
複数列のデータを並び替える場合、まず最優先のキーを設定し、次の条件を「レベルの追加」から指定します。たとえば「部署を昇順 → 売上金額を降順」のような順序です。
この操作では、範囲選択の際に表全体を含めること、見出し行を正しく設定すること、各列のデータ形式(数値・文字列)を確認することが重要です。優先列の順序を入れ替えることも可能です。
関数を使った動的ソート(SORT/SORTBY)
SORT関数やSORTBY関数を使うと、元のデータを保持したまま別のセル範囲に並び替えた結果を表示できます。Microsoft 365など最新のエクセルで利用可能な機能です。
例えば、SORT(配列, インデックス, 昇順・降順) の形式で使います。SORTBYは複数のキーでソートする場合に便利です。データが変化しても自動で並び替え結果が更新されるため、レポートやダッシュボードに向いています。
ユーザー設定リストを使う任意順序の並び替え
あいうえお順や数値順ではなく、特定の順序で並べたいときには「ユーザー設定リスト」が効果的です。評価ランクやステータスなど、独自の基準で並べ替える場合に使われます。
並べ替えダイアログの「順序」の欄でユーザー設定リストを選び、新しいリストを登録することで、「高→中→低」など独自の順番でデータが整列します。登録外の値はリストの後ろに配置されます。
並べ替え操作でミスを防ぐポイントと便利機能
並び替えは便利ですが、誤操作でデータが崩れたり、誤解を招く結果になることがあります。実践的な対策を知っておけば、安全に操作できます。最新機能も含めたチェックポイントとQRコード的な工夫を解説します。
バックアップ作成、連番を使った復元、目視による検証など、ミスを未然に防ぐための習慣を身につけることが大切です。
並べ替え前のバックアップと元の順序の復元法
操作前にシートをコピーしたり、元データの順序を示す連番列を用意しておくと安心です。並べ替え後にその連番でソートすれば、元の順序に戻せます。
また、ソート操作を行う前に並び替え条件を目で確認することで、誤ったキーを選んでしまうことを防げます。作業前にデータ形式や見出し有無を必ずチェックしてください。
フィルター機能との併用で臨機応変な操作を
フィルター機能を使うと、空白セルや記号入りセルを一時的に除外してソートできるため、よりクリーンに結果が得られます。絞り込み操作によって見たくないデータを除外することも有効です。
見出しのフィルターボタンを使って昇順・降順を切り替えたり、複数条件でフィルター・並べ替えを組み合わせることで、データ分析の柔軟性が向上します。
SORT/SORTBY関数を使った自動更新式の並び替え
SORT関数を使うと、指定した範囲を昇順または降順で並び替えた結果を別場所に表示できます。元データを変えれば結果も自動で変化します。SORTBYはさらに複数条件ソートに対応しています。
たとえば「=SORT(範囲, 列番号, 昇順)」の形式で入力し、結果表示セルを起点にすると便利です。数式を入力した後にオートフィル機能で繰り返しの操作を省くこともできます。
まとめ
エクセルで数字を順番に並び替える操作は、基本操作だけでも十分実用的ですが、トラブル対応や応用技術をマスターすることで、生産性とデータの信頼性が大きく向上します。昇順・降順のボタン操作、テーブル機能、見出し行の扱いなど基本を押さえた上で、複数キーや関数、ユーザー設定リストといった応用手法を使いこなせるようになることが目標です。
また、並び替え前にバックアップを取ることや、データ形式を整えること、フィルターの併用といった安全策も習慣化するとエクセル作業のミスが減ります。記事で紹介したステップを順に実践すれば、数字データを意図した順番に整理できるようになりますので、ぜひ日々の業務で活用してください。
コメント